Nitrogen protection after the drum is taken out of service

What are the functions of nitrogen filling for protection after the drum is taken out of service? Is the main purpose to prevent corrosion?
Reply #22009-04-13
It is mainly for corrosion prevention, as well as to avoid negative pressure resulting from steam condensation.

Nitrogen blanketing is primarily used to protect the steam drum and its accessories from corrosion, which requires an understanding of the types of corrosion: 1. Oxidative corrosion, 2. Electrochemical corrosion; Conditions for oxidative corrosion: Oxygen is a necessary element, along with other oxidizing agents. Electrochemical corrosion: Corrosion occurs when there is a potential difference between the corroding object and another object, providing a pathway for electron transfer. Nitrogen is used primarily to prevent contact between the inner surface of the drum and oxygen in the air; since drum corrosion is mainly of an oxidative nature, an anti-corrosive coating is applied to the outside of the drum.
